This Elite Radiant Vented Burner will deliver more heat and livelier flames to your fireplace. It offers unique construction and an integrated radiant fiber heat sink. This helps the burner to produce beautiful flames without sand or vermiculite.  A vented burner is only available in a manual model and a millivolt model. This Elite Radiant Vented Match Light Burner is RADCO Certified. Manual or Millivolt Valve Kit Accessories are available*.

The main advantage of a vented burner is the more realistic yellow flame created by the open flue. Unfortunately, to get the more realistic fire-look, the heat goes up the chimney as well. But with the Elite Radiant Vented Burner, more heat is radiated back into your room.
 
The BFL2124MTN 24" Elite Radiant Matchlight Burner uses either the Kensington Forest or Pioneer 24" Log Set ONLY. Minimum fireplace dimensions* are:
  • Front Width: 26"
  • Height: 20"
  • Rear Width: 22"
  • Depth: 16"
  • CHIMNEY HEIGHT: 6' Min.

For the Elite Radiant Burner, the required Min. / Max. Gas Inlet Pressure is 7.0" / 10.5". This burner ships standard for Natural Gas and cannot be converted to Liquid Propane.

A licensed gas technician is required for installation of this product. Please check your local regulations as some areas may require inspection after installation of gas products. It is highly recommended that you use your own gas technician or gas provider for any repairs. 
 
This burner is intended to be installed in an approved, existing, fully vented wood-burning fireplace equipped with a gas hook-up. It is certified for use in an existing fireplace with an open damper flue equipped with a damper clamp (included with burner) to keep the damper from accidentally closing during use. Vented systems do not burn the gas used cleanly and therefore need to be exhausted through an open chimney - similar to burning wood. A vented burner is not convertible to vent-free operation.
 
A vented burner is only rated as a decorative system and is not for use as a heat source and cannot be operated by a thermostat. 
 
* Adding a valve kit also requires adding 4" to the widths of your firebox to accommodate the valve while still allowing foe the Log Set to be centered in your fireplace.
